Environment: reef-associated; marine; depth range 90 - 400 m

deep-water; 35°N - 27°s; 36°e - 142°w

Indo-Pacific: East Africa up to the Bashee River 32°S (Ref. 5484), eastward to the Hawaiian Islands, north to southern Japan, south to Australia (Queensland and New South Wales) and Lord Howe Island. The name Etelis carbunculus has been misapplied to this species by some previous authors.
